Output a89c18886036d1173cb5379f82e7bc51a99bccfec28f3990a40cd9e9325c622f:3

value
892903076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d824e2ad37b9203302004cefcffb67d9cb6a2dd9 OP_EQUAL
address
3MPt4pqGJsKynyQwPD36G6UJPekmffKXnq
transaction
a89c18886036d1173cb5379f82e7bc51a99bccfec28f3990a40cd9e9325c622f
confirmations
393611
spent
true